A+ Core 1 Deep Dive: Hardware, Networking, and Virtualization Topics You Must Know
Hardware (25%) and Networking (20%) together make up 45% of the A+ Core 1 exam. This guide covers RAM types, storage interfaces, connector types, TCP/IP fundamentals, wireless standards, and cloud/virtualization concepts that appear most on 220-1201.
Hardware (Domain 3, 25%) and Networking (Domain 2, 20%) together account for 45% of the A+ Core 1 exam — nearly half your score. Add Virtualization and Cloud Computing (Domain 4, 11%) and these three domains alone cover 56% of the test.
